Job Description:
Job Description Job Description At Buck Mason, we believe in
timeless style and quality craftsmanship. Our mission is to create
classic American clothing that embodies simplicity and
authenticity. We are looking for passionate individuals to join our
merchandising team. As an Assistant Men's Merchandiser, you will
support the merchandising team in driving product assortment,
analyzing market trends, and ensuring the successful execution of
our men's collection. Product and brand obsession is a must. The
perfect candidate has a high taste for the American classics, is
naturally analytical, and is an entrepreneur who loves to drive
business. Responsibilities: Assist in the development and execution
of seasonal product assortments for men's and women's collections
that are aligned with brand’s financial and strategic goals Analyze
sales data and market trends providing insights to optimize product
needs and assortments Support the creation of visual merchandising
guidelines to ensure a cohesive brand presentation across all
channels Coordinate with design and production teams to track
sample development and approvals Manage and communicate assortment
details, pricing and gross margin targets throughout product
development cycle Assist in preparing for cross-functional meetings
including compiling reports to support key milestones and
presentations Conduct competitor analysis to identify emerging
trends and opportunities within the market Support the execution of
marketing initiatives, including product launches and promotional
campaigns Maintain organized records of product information, sales
performance, and customer feedback Requirements: Bachelor’s degree
in Merchandising, Fashion Marketing, Business, or a related field.
1-2 years of experience in merchandising, retail, or
fashion-related roles preferred. Strong analytical skills with a
keen eye for taste and trend.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ite
(Excel, PowerPoint, Word) and experience with merchandising
software is a plus. Excellent communication and collaboration
skills, with the ability to work effectively in a team environment.
Passion for American vintage and a strong understanding of the
menswear landscape. Obsession for high quality, classic American
clothing and brands. What We Offer: Competitive pay Health, dental
& vision Insurance Fitness & wellness benefits 401k retirement
savings plan with Company matching Quarterly clothing allowance
Here at Buck Mason, we're all about transparency and fairness,
especially when it comes to compensation. While the base salary
range for this role is $65,000-75,000 per year, your total
compensation package may include commissions, bonuses and other
perks tailored to your performance and dedication to our craft.
